What You'll Do
In this role, you'll support core accounting and financial reporting functions while gaining exposure to a wide range of processes across the organization.
Key responsibilities include:
-
Developing a strong working knowledge of company accounting systems and processes
-
Preparing and maintaining accounting process documentation, while identifying opportunities for improvement
-
Assisting with overhead budgets and budget-to-actual analysis
-
Preparing monthly, quarterly, and annual closing workpapers, financial statements, and related schedules/filings
-
Supporting accounting operations related to cash, accounts receivable, job costing, and accounts payable
-
Preparing special reports and assisting with ad-hoc projects as needed
-
Performing additional assignments as directed by the Tax Director and Controllers
What We're Looking For
-
Bachelor's degree in Accounting, Finance, or a related business field
-
Minimum 2 years of accounting experience
-
CPA preferred (or actively pursuing)
-
Strong understanding of federal, state, and local financial reporting requirements, including pension and profit-sharing plans
-
Excellent communication, organizational, and interpersonal skills
-
Ability to thrive in a team-oriented, deadline-driven environment
